What Matters Most
State licensing requirements dictate everything from staff-to-child ratios to square footage per child. In some states, meeting code requires facility modifications costing $10,000-50,000.
Pro Tip
USDA Child and Adult Care Food Program (CACFP) reimburses daycare meals at $3-5 per child per day. This alone can cover 20-30% of your food costs.
Common Mistake
Underestimating insurance costs. Daycare liability insurance runs $2,000-5,000/year — and going without it is both illegal in most states and financially reckless.
Best Time to Buy
Enrollment demand peaks in August-September (school year start). Timing your opening for July-August captures families scrambling for fall childcare.

Hidden Costs of Start a Daycare in Bridgeport That Most People Miss
The startup cost estimate for a daycare in Bridgeport covers the obvious expenses — but seasoned entrepreneurs know the real budget killers are the costs nobody warns you about. First: the "dead zone" between signing your lease and opening your doors. In Bridgeport, this period typically runs 2-4 months, during which you're paying rent ($7,996-$13,327/month for commercial space) with zero revenue.
Second: regulatory compliance costs. CT requires specific licenses, inspections, and certifications for daycare businesses that can total $2,423-$7,754 before you serve your first customer. Health department inspections, fire safety certifications, ADA compliance modifications, signage permits, and liquor licenses (if applicable) each carry their own timeline and fee structure.
Third: working capital requirements are consistently underestimated. The industry rule of thumb — 6 months of operating expenses — actually understates what's needed in Bridgeport. Cash flow modeling shows that most daycare businesses don't stabilize until month 8-14. Budget for 9-12 months of operating expenses as your safety net. The #1 reason new daycare businesses fail in Bridgeport isn't bad product or location — it's running out of cash before customer base matures.
